1 cup cottage
cheese (or use soft to medium tofu)
1 cup pecan meal
1 medium onion chopped
1/2 cup "quick" cooking oatmeal
2 eggs (or egg replacer)
1 tsp salt
1 tsp dry basil
Garlic to taste
1/2 cup seasoned bread crumbs (I use Pepperidge Farm Stuffing)
Combine
eggs, cottage cheese, salt and basil. Mix well. Add the rest
of the ingredients. The mixture will be a bit wet. You don't
want it too dry. It will dry as it bakes because of the breadcrumbs,
etc. "Wet" hands and form into patties or shape into
meatballs. Fry or bake in the oven. If baking meatballs, put
them in the pan touching each other slightly.
